Proposal Proyek Interaksi Manusia dan Komputer
Aplikasi Pemesanan Makanan pada Restoran
Disusun oleh : Kelompok 3 Ndaru Setyawan
(1006661046)
Pradana Angga Jatmika
(1006661071)
Priagung Khusumanegara
(1006661084)
Andika Rizkiyanto
(1006682896)
Chellin
(1006774581)
DEPARTEMEN TEKNIK ELEKTRO FAKULTAS TEKNIK UNIVERSITAS INDONESIA DEPOK 2013
A. Latar Belakang Pada era masa kini perkembangan teknologi sangatlah berkembang. Berbagai macam teknologi dan inovasi baru muncul, salah satunya adalah pada bidang mobile. Aplikasi-aplikasi yang ditawarkan media mobile ini sangatlah meluas kebeberapa aspek seperti dunia hiburan, pendidikan, hingga meluas ke dunia bisnis. Media mobile ini memiliki beberapa tipe dalam dal system operasinya (OS). Salah satu system operasi mobile yang sangat berkembang pesat pada era ini adalah Android. Android merupakan system operasi terbaru yang memiliki berbagai kelebihan dibandingan dengan perangkat mobile yang lainnya seperti Symbian, windows phone maupun IOS. Android ini juga dapat menggunakan system layar sentuh (touch screen) yang dapat memudahkan pelanggan dalam penanganan navigasinya. Kemajuan dan perkembangan dari teknologi android ini tidak luput dari perhatian para pelaku bisnis. Para pelaku bisnis telah memanfaatkan kemajuan dari teknologi tersebut untuk mendukung jalannya sistem bisnis yang mereka tekuni. Kemajuan teknologi khususnya pada bidang mobile banyak sekali memberikan keuntungan-keuntungan dan juga dapat memberikan kemudahan dalam penghematan waktu dan penghematan tenaga kerja. Salah satu bisnis yang memanfaatkan teknologi android sebagai penunjang sistem bisnisnya adalah bisnis restoran. Bisnis restoran di Indonesia saat ini sudah semakin banyak dan berkembang. Beragam variasi menu makanan yang disediakan pihak rsetoran menjadi daya tarik tersendiri pada setiap restoran dibandingkan dengan makanan yang disajikan di rumah. Pada hampir setiap restoran, pelayan harus menghampiri pengunjung dan mencatat pesanan pada sebuah kertas kemudian menuju ke dapur agar proses pembuatan makanan yang dipesan. Proses tersebut efisien jika digunakan untuk restoran yang kecil dan memiliki jumlah pengunjung yang sedikit. Pelayan harus menghampiri meja pengunjung yang dilayani pertama kemudian menyerahkannya ke dapur, tetapi pelayan tersebut tidak sempat ke dapur untuk menyerahkan pesanan meja pertama dikarenakan pengunjung pada meja yang berbeda ingin memesan juga. Sehingga pesanan yang dipesan pengunjung pada meja pertama belum sempat disampaikan ke dapur. Oleh karena itu disinilah dibutuhkan sebuah sistem secara aplikasi online melalui media mobile untuk dapat mempercepat proses penyampaian daftar pesanan pengunjung ke pelayan yang ada di restoran tersebut sehingga sistem pada restoran akan sangat effisien dan membutuhkan waktu yang singkat.
B. Tujuan Untuk membuat dan mendesain sebuah aplikasi Pemesanan Makanan pada Restoran bebasis android. Dengan aplikasi ini diharapkan pelayanan kepada pelanggan menjadi lebih mudah dan praktis karena pelanggan dapat memesan secara online dengan menggunakan aplikasi ini, baik dari restoran maupun dari rumah . Selain itu aspek user interface juga menjadi bahasan utama, dalam hal ini akan didesain user interface dari aplikasi ini dengan sebaik mungkin sehingga mudah dan nyaman untuk digunakan pelanggan, sehingga orang awam pun tidak kesulitan dalam menggunakan aplikasi Pemesanan Makanan pada Restoran ini.
C. User Requirement User 1 (Ilyas Taufiqurrahman) 1. Terdapat pilihan daftar menu makanan dan minuman beserta harga. 2. Dapat melakukan delivery pada aplikasi serta melakukan pembayaran dengan berbagai macam cara (kartu kredit, ATM, bayar langsung). 3. Dapat melakukan reservasi untuk makan di restoran tersebut. 4. Dapat melihat gambar-gambar restoran tersebut. User 2 (Samuel Parlindungan) 1. Dapat memesan otomatis dari aplikasi yang dimiliki pengguna. 2. Dapat melakukan registrasi dan login. 3. Menampilkan menu makanan dan minuman beserta gambar makanan. User 3 (Raditya Pratama) 1. 2. 3. 4. 5. 6. 7.
Dapat melihat menu makanan dan minuman yang direkomendasikan. Pada daftar menu dan harga dapat mengurutkan berdasarkan harga. Dapat melihat ketersediaan menu secara otomatis dari aplikasi tersebut. Dapat melihat lama pembuatan makanan dan minuman tersebut. Terdapat dekripsi singkat makanan dan minuman tersebut. Keterangan allergen pada makanan dan minuman. Pada makanan dan minuman terdapat review dari orang yang sudah membeli.
Setelah memperoleh data user requirement, kelompok kami menentukan sistem yang akan dibuat sebagai berikut : 1. Sistem ini menggunakan koneksi internet agar berfungsi dengan baik dan dapat digunakan oeh pengguna restoran dimanapun. 2. Aplikasi dapat dipasang pada sistem Android setiap pengguna, dan untuk di restoran sendiri disiapkan tablet pada setiap meja untuk melakukan pemesanan. 3. Menu Awal merupakan menu login dengan pilihan login maupun register, khusus untuk di restoran sudah otomatis login sesuai nomor meja. 4. Setelah pengguna login dapat melihat menu yang ada berupa nama dan gambar-gambar makanan yang dapat dipilih sekaligus status ketersediaan, secara default yang ditampilkan berdasarkan makanan dan minuman dengan rekomendasi terbaik dari restoran, pengguna dapat mengurutkan berdasarkan harga. 5. Jika memilih salah satu akan ditampilkan lebih detail gambar tersebut dan pengguna dapat memilih beberapa pilihan seperti melihat penjelasan makanan/minuman tersebut, memesan, review makanan/minuman tersebut.
D. Desain umum sistem yang diusulkan 1. Alat input dan output Aplikasi ini dapat dijalankan menggunakan mobile device yang berbasis operasi sistem android dan terhubung dengan jaringan internet. Mobile device berbasis android biasanya menggunakan LCD layar sentuh yang memiliki fungsi ganda dimana proses input dan outputnya berada pada layar tersebut. Untuk proses input yaitu dengan menyentuh layar dimana pada layar tersebut terdapat tombol-tombol sesuai fungsinya masing-masing. Untuk input berupa karakter, terdapat keypad yang akan menampilkan huruf, angka, maupun simbol. Sedangkan untuk proses outputnya juga akan terlihat di layar LCD tersebut. 2. Gambaran umum desain (akan dilengkapi lagi selanjutnya) Daftar Tampilan menu yang tersedia pada aplikasi Pemesanan Makanan pada Restoran
Gambar 2. Menu register and sign-in
Gambar 1. Icon menu Restoran
Gambar 3. Tab menu
Gambar 7. Delivery
Gambar 4. Menu daftar restoran
Gambar 8. Reservasi
Gambar 5. Tampilan menu
Gambar 6. Delivery atau Reservasi
Gambar 9. User ID
Icon Menu User akan meng-click menu yang ada di home screen Menu Awal User akan diminta untuk sign-in/register terlebih dahulu sebelum dapat mengakses aplikasi. Tab Menu Setelah sign-in/register, user akan masuk ke empat menu utama yang dapat dipilih, pertama yaitu restoran, menu, D/R(delivery atau reservasi), dan menu data diri user. Menu Restoran Menu ini berupa daftar restoran di daerah JABODETABEK yang dapat dipilih oleh user. Setelah memilih tempat yang diinginkan user mengklik tombol set restoran dan berpindah ke tab menu untuk memilih menu yang ada pada restoran tersebut. Menu ‘Menu’ Terdapat menu dengan radio button yang dapat dipilih oleh user. Pilihannya yaitu: Menu Rekomendasi menu ini berisi menu-menu rekomendasi restoran tersebut baik untuk lunch atau makan siang, dinner atau makan malam, minuman, serta snack dan dessert. Menu Lunch atau Makan Siang menu ini berisi menu-menu makan siang yang tersedia di restoran tersebut. Menu Dinner atau Makan Malam menu ini berisi menu-menu makan malam yang tersedia di restoran tersebut. Menu Minuman menu ini berisi pilihan minuman yang tersedia di restoran tersebut. Menu snack dan dessert menu ini berisi pilihan snack dan dessert yang tersedia di restoran tersebut.
Jika kita telah memilih salah satu menu maka akan muncul daftar-daftar menu dengan nama dan gambar. Daftar yang ada diurutkan otomatis dari harga terendah hingga harga tertinggi. Jika user meng-klik gambar yang ada akan tersedia penjelasan tentang menu tersebut.
Gambar 10. Tampilan menu makanan
Penjelasannya sebagai berikut: Terdapat deskripsi singkat makanan dan minuman tersebut Ketersediaan menu pada restoran tersebut. Deskripsi allergen pada menu tersebut jika ada. Terdapat penjelasan mengenai lama pembuatan menu tersebut. Terdapat review dari pembeli yang telah mencoba menu jika ada. Menu D/R Menu ini berisi tata cara pemesanan, apakah user akan memilih delivery atau reservasi tempat di restoran tersebut. Delivery (D) Pada menu delivery akan diberikan data pemesan yang telah dilakukan user sebelumnya serta data diri user sebagai pemesan menu tersebut dan pemilihan pembayaran (melalui ATM, dll) juga konfirmasi alamat pengiriman pesanan sesuai dengan data diri atau akan diisi dengan alamat yang baru. Jika telah sesuai maka user hanya perlu mengklik tombol kirim. Dan jika pemesan berhasil, user akan mendapatkan notifikasi dari restoran tersebut. Reservasi (R) Pada menu reservasi akan diberikan data pemesan yang telah dilakukan user sebelumnya serta data diri user sebagai pemesan menu tersebut dan pemilihan pembayaran (melalui ATM, dll). Jika telah sesuai maka user hanya perlu mengklik tombol kirim. Dan jikareservasi berhasil, user akan mendapatkan notifikasi dari restoran tersebut. Menu User ID Nama, TTL, Alamat, User ID (akan didapatkan ketika selesai registrasi) dan lain-lain.